CONCERNS are growing for a West Ealing man who was last seen by a friend in Ealing Broadway nearly two weeks ago.
Benjamin Browning, 33, was last seen by a friend around Ealing Broadway at about 1am on December 12, and is known to frequent Acton, Shepherds Bush and Ealing.
He is described as white, about 6ft tall and of an athletic build with receding short mousey brown hair, brown eyes and has a four-inch scar on the back of his head.
Police Constable Phil Styles, from Ealing Missing Persons Unit, said: “Benjamin’s family have made a number of attempts to contact him via his mobile, but on each occasion there was no connection. They are growing increasingly concerned for his safety and they are desperate to hear from him and have him home for Christmas day.”
Anyone with information is asked to call the Ealing Missing Persons unit on 0208 246 1040; or call the National Missing Persons Hotline on 0500 700 700.
